Conference on Advances in Computational Mathematics began at DU

An international conference titled "Advances in Computational Mathematics" began at A F Mujibur Rahman Ganit Bhaban auditorium of Dhaka University on 28 May2017, says a DU Press release.

Department of Mathematics, Dhaka University and South Asian University, New Delhi, jointly organized the conference.

Vice-Chancellor of Dhaka University Professor Dr AAMS Arefin Siddique inaugurated the conference.

Secretary of the Conference Organizing Committee Dr Samir Kumar Bhowmik delivered welcome address while Associate Professor of DU Mathematics Department Dr Chandra Nath Podder conducted the function.

Addressing the inaugural function, Professor Arefin Siddique stressed the need for improving mathematics education from the primary level of education. 

"Although mathematics is the foundation of science - but it acts as a tree of all knowledge," he added.  Renowned mathematicians from Bangladesh and India have joined the conference, the release added.
